Biography
Barry Wayne Blaustein (September 10, 1954 – May 12, 2026) was an American comedy writer best known for his writing on Saturday Night Live and the screenplays for Coming to America, Coming 2 America, and The Nutty Professor, all written in collaboration with David Sheffield.
As a writer he helped launch Eddie Murphy's career.
